Over-the-Head Earmuffs
Over-the-head earmuffs are the most common form and are worn when hard hats and faceshields are not required.

Active Noise-Suppressing Over-the-Head Earmuffs
Active noise-suppressing over-the-head earmuffs have integrated electronics that amplify speech to allow workers to communicate and compress ambient and impulse sound to a consistent level. Active suppression can be turned off so earmuffs block sound passively. Over-the-head earmuffs are the most common form and are worn when hard hats and faceshields are not required.

Hard Hat-Mounted Earmuffs
Hard hat-mounted earmuffs attach to slots or adapters on a compatible hard hat. They make it easier for workers to wear hearing protection without having to manage a separate piece of equipment. Final NRR rating achieved is affected by fit and the hard hat to which the earmuffs are attached.Â

Active Noise-Suppressing Hard Hat-Mounted Earmuffs
Active noise-suppressing hard hat-mounted earmuffs have integrated electronics that amplifies speech to allow workers to communicate and compresses ambient and impulse sound to a consistent level. Active suppression can be turned off so earmuffs block sound passively. Hard hat-mounted earmuffs attach to slots or adapters on a compatible hard hat. They make it easier for workers to wear hearing protection without having to manage a separate piece of equipment. Final NRR rating achieved is affected by fit and the hard hat to which the earmuffs are attached.Â
